North American centre perspectives about a multi-institutional paediatric exercise network registry
Danielle S Burstein1, Stephen M Paridon2, David A White3,4
1Division of Cardiology, University of Vermont Larner College of Medicinehttps://ror.org/0155zta11, Burlington, USA.
Abstract:
Fifty-three North American clinical paediatric exercise laboratories were surveyed about developing a clinical paediatric exercise laboratory network and registry. Most clinical paediatric exercise laboratories (83.0%) expressed interest in joining an exercise registry, and 73.1% reported willingness to modify protocols for standardised data collection. Clinical paediatric exercise laboratories reported potential registry benefits: CHD outcomes research, clinical paediatric exercise laboratory standardisation and accreditation; potential challenges: data entry burden, protocol selection restriction, and leadership support.
